Bifurcation buckling from a membrane stress state

International Journal for Numerical Methods in Engineering, 2012
SUMMARYA membrane stress state may be considered as a general stress state in which mechanical constraints have been imposed. Therefore, it would appear that there are mathematical subsidiary conditions for bifurcation buckling from such a stress state. In this work, such conditions are derived in the frame of the Finite Element Method.

Bifurcation of Euler buckling problem, revisited

Hokkaido Mathematical Journal, 2021
The authors develop a long and detailed exposition of the treatment by Golubitsky and Schaeffer of the bifurcation theory for the classical bifurcation for the Euler buckling problem. The main tool used here is the singularity theory due to the same authors.
